区块链哈希竞猜玩法,一种创新的去中心化应用模式区块链哈希竞猜玩法
引言:哈希函数与区块链的未来
在当今数字时代,区块链技术以其去中心化、不可篡改的特性,正在重塑金融、物流、法律等多个行业的运作方式,区块链技术的复杂性和安全性问题依然待解决,哈希函数,作为区块链技术的核心基石,以其独特的数学特性,正在为区块链应用注入新的活力,本文将深入探讨一种创新的区块链应用模式——哈希竞猜玩法,揭示其在去中心化应用中的潜力。
第一部分:哈希函数的基本原理
哈希函数是一种将任意长度的输入数据映射到固定长度的输出值的数学函数,其核心特性包括:
- 确定性:相同的输入数据始终生成相同的哈希值。
- 不可逆性:已知哈希值无法推导出原始输入数据。
- 抗碰撞性:不同输入数据产生相同哈希值的概率极低。
这些特性使得哈希函数在数据完整性验证、身份认证等领域发挥着重要作用,区块链技术中,哈希函数被用于生成区块的唯一标识,确保区块无法被篡改或伪造。
第二部分:哈希竞猜玩法的定义与规则
哈希竞猜玩法是一种基于哈希函数的去中心化游戏,玩家通过竞猜特定哈希值的输入数据,验证其正确性,具体规则如下:
- 目标哈希值:系统或玩家设定一个目标哈希值,通常是一个特定的字符串或数值。
- 玩家猜测:玩家输入一组数据,系统计算其哈希值,并与目标哈希值进行比较。
- 验证机制:如果哈希值匹配,玩家获胜;否则,继续猜测。
这种玩法的核心在于利用哈希函数的不可逆性,确保玩家无法通过暴力破解或其他方式快速猜中正确答案。
第三部分:哈希竞猜玩法的应用场景
-
智能合约中的应用
在智能合约中,哈希竞猜玩法可以用于验证交易的完整性,玩家可以竞猜一笔交易的哈希值,智能合约验证其真实性,确保交易无法被篡改。 -
去中心化金融(DeFi)
在DeFi平台中,哈希竞猜玩法可以用于验证借贷记录的准确性,玩家通过竞猜借贷方的哈希值,确保借贷信息的真实性和安全性。 -
分布式系统中的验证
在分布式系统中,哈希竞猜玩法可以用于验证节点的参与度,玩家通过竞猜节点的哈希值,确保节点的正常运行,从而提高系统的可靠性和安全性。
第四部分:哈希竞猜玩法的技术实现
-
哈希函数的选择
哈希函数的选择至关重要,常用的哈希函数包括SHA-256、RIPEMD-160等,这些函数在计算效率和安全性上均有出色表现。 -
玩家接口的设计
玩家界面需要简洁易用,支持多种数据输入方式(如文本、数值、日期等),系统需要实时显示哈希值,以便玩家快速判断。 -
安全机制的部署
为了防止暴力破解或其他攻击方式,系统需要设置合理的哈希强度和计算时间,使用双哈希算法(Double Hashing)可以显著提高安全性。
第五部分:哈希竞猜玩法的安全性分析
-
抗暴力破解
由于哈希函数的抗碰撞性,玩家无法通过暴力破解的方式快速猜中正确答案,即使使用强大的计算资源,破解哈希值的时间也会随着哈希强度的增加而成指数级增长。 -
抗伪造性
哈希函数的不可逆性使得伪造数据变得不可能,玩家无法通过修改原始数据来伪造哈希值,从而确保数据的真实性和完整性。 -
去中心化的优势
哈希竞猜玩法完全去中心化,玩家无需依赖中心服务器,提高了系统的安全性。
第六部分:哈希竞猜玩法的未来展望
随着区块链技术的不断发展,哈希竞猜玩法有望在更多领域得到应用。
-
隐私保护
哈希函数的不可逆性可以用于保护用户隐私,玩家可以通过竞猜哈希值,验证其身份或信息,而不泄露原始数据。 -
智能合约的优化
哈希竞猜玩法可以用于优化智能合约的执行效率,通过提前验证哈希值,可以减少智能合约的计算时间。 -
区块链的去中心化扩展
哈希竞猜玩法可以作为区块链去中心化应用的基础框架,推动区块链技术的扩展和创新。
哈希竞猜玩法的创新价值
哈希竞猜玩法作为一种新型的区块链应用模式,以其独特的哈希函数特性,为去中心化应用注入了新的活力,通过竞猜哈希值,玩家可以验证数据的真实性和安全性,同时避免中心化的信任问题,随着哈希函数技术的不断发展,哈希竞猜玩法有望在更多领域得到广泛应用,推动区块链技术的进一步创新和应用。
区块链哈希竞猜玩法,一种创新的去中心化应用模式区块链哈希竞猜玩法,




发表评论